What is the GRANTOR, In Compliance With Section 13 Of The Lien Law, Covenants That The Grantor Will
The form titled "GRANTOR, In Compliance With Section 13 Of The Lien Law, Covenants That The Grantor Will" serves as a formal declaration by the grantor, affirming their commitment to adhere to specific legal obligations outlined in Section 13 of the Lien Law. This law primarily governs the rights and responsibilities of parties involved in property transactions, particularly in relation to liens. The grantor, in this context, is the individual or entity transferring property rights, and this document ensures that they agree to uphold certain covenants that protect the interests of other parties, such as lenders or contractors.
